VGA AV Cable:

Video Graphics Array (VGA) cables are used to transmit video from one device, like a computer or laptop, to another device, like a TV or monitors. VGA cables have options to display both high and low resolutions. The signals that VGA accept are analog signals. As compared to HDMI and DVI cables, VGA AV cable is less efficient in displaying high resolution images. The port of VGA cable is present in almost all computers since the 1990s, so the monitor of your computers can be utilized very well for displaying the videos on it. HDMI AV cable:

High Definition Multimedia Interface (HDMI) is a specification for transmitting uncompressed digital video and audio signals between devices. HDMI cables are able to transmit 720p and 1080p video and audio signals, as well as 5.1 surround sound. HDMI can also be configured with an Ethernet connection to provide networking services.
